PT Gendhis Multi Manis, commonly referred to as Gendhis, is a prominent player in the Indonesian food and beverage industry, headquartered in Indonesia. Established in 2004, the company has made significant strides in the production of high-quality sugar and sweeteners, catering to both local and international markets. With a focus on innovation, Gendhis offers a diverse range of products, including natural sweeteners and specialty sugars, which are distinguished by their purity and sustainability. The company has garnered a strong market position, recognised for its commitment to quality and customer satisfaction. Gendhis continues to expand its operational footprint across Indonesia, solidifying its reputation as a trusted name in the sweetener sector.

PT Gendhis Multi Manis currently does not have any reported carbon emissions data, as indicated by the absence of specific figures in kg CO2e.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ges associated with the company. This lack of data suggests that PT Gendhis Multi Manis may still be in the early stages of developing its climate commitments or reporting practices.
